Roy Baker

April 26, 1929 — October 26, 2016

Roy Marshall (Robin) Baker, of Seguin, passed away on Wednesday, October 26, 2016 at the age of 87. He was born during the depression, on April 26, 1929 in a small shack in Hornbeak, Tennessee, with no running water, electricity or indoor plumbing. He was number 9 of 10 children and his family farmed cotton and corn on 20 acres, with two mules (named Red and Alec). After graduating, from Dixie High School in 1948, he joined the US Airforce.

In 1954, while stationed at Walker AFB, in Roswell, NM, he met Dixie Helene Nickolas on a blind date. They were married in Andover, Canada, shortly before he was transferred to Nouassuer Air Depot (Casablanca, Morrocco), where their first son, Samuel Carl Baker was born. In 1964, while stationed at Eielson AFB, Alaska, their second child, Daniel Vernon Baker, was born. Robin Spent 26 years in the Airforce, rising from Private to Senior Master Sargent. He ultimately retired from Kelly AFB in 1974.

His family settled in Seguin, Texas. He loved to fish, hunt, play fast pitch softball, square dance call and make new friends, wherever he went. He always took care of his family, from spending money to help support his father, to putting both of his sons through college, to feeding his grandchildren breakfast tacos and donuts, every Sunday. Forever full of himself, being in his company was always a pleasure. His friends and family will miss him dearly and will treasure all the happy memories they spent with him.
